WORKSHOP March-21-2010
Mastering Quality or Quality Mastering?
(Workshop @ VDT SYMPOSIUM Oct 30th - Nov 1st 2009)
DARCY PROPER & RALPH KESSLER
Mastering is the last stage in an audio production where the final “polish” is
put on the sound and the material is put into a format that is technically
acceptable for manufacture. While in years past, the mastering engineer has
asked to aim for “what makes a track sound its best,” the current trend is for
“what makes a track sound the loudest.” Ralph Kessler (Echo-Award) has invited
multiple Grammy-Award-winning mastering engineer, Darcy Proper, to join him in
an expert dialogue in which they will attempt to dispel some of the myths that
justify this “loudness quest,” with some examples and an open discussion about
how we’ve reached this current state of affairs in the mastering world. They
will also talk about responsability and customer psychology in order to preserve
at least an acceptable range of “quality” parameters for the final medium.

FREE INVITATION for AES 2008
AMSTERDAM AT BOTH 2213 May-15-2008
PINGUIN displays their latest versions of professional stereo and surround
metering software for Audio-PCs. Latest topic is the implementation of various
standards for the measurement of perceived loudness (LEQ,ITU,IRT etc). On top of
that a logging server application is shown useful for broadcasters who want to
log and investigate several program streams over longer time periods. Also on
display is the latest HDIR Creator software for getting very high resolution
acoustical fingerprints from arbitrary rooms in order to build libraries for
convolution reverbs. One HDIR library is implemented for the first time in full
resolution in the new POWERHOUSE from WEISS engineering.
KOHAR Symphony Orchestra And Choir To Perform In North American Tour October-12-2007
KOHAR, an internationally acclaimed symphony orchestra and choir based in
Gyumri, Armenia, will grace the US and Canada for the first time in an
eight-city North American tour, including Los Angeles, San Francisco, Detroit,
Chicago, Boston, Toronto, Montreal and New York.
KOHAR is comprised of 150 performing artists, musicians, choral singers,
soloists, dancers, and a pantomime, fusing the sounds of Armenian culture and
heritage with classical music. KOHAR Symphony Orchestra & Choir is the only
symphony orchestra that integrates symphonic-jazz music with traditional
Armenian instruments to generate Armenian folkloric music in a modern rendition.
Together with the most favored Armenian patriotic and popular songs, the program
has been trademarked or branded as "All Time Armenian Favorites."
With audiences throughout the Near East and Europe and fans worldwide, KOHAR
Symphony Orchestra and Choir has performed in Beirut, Lebanon; Nicosia, Cyprus;
Istanbul, Turkey; and Moscow, Russia.
Pinguin compiled a team which is in charge for the complex FOH sound design and
audio service on tour.

PINGUIN demonstrates latest developments of their 2 current product ranges:
1. For the first time the new software "HDIR Creator" - which is designed to
create multidimensional "acoustical fingerprints" for arbitrary convolution
reverb engines, so called "High Definition Impulse Responses" - exports to a 75-
150 channel HDIR for the dedicated DSP hardware POWERHOUSE, specially made by
WEISS Engineering for running 25 channels of convolution reverb with ultra low
latency. "Natural Surround Imaging" in real time is only one of the
applications beneath natural reverberation for up to 8 decorrelated channels.
2. The well established PC software "PINGUIN AUDIO METER" which turns any old
or new MS Windows PC into a swiss knife consisting of all STANDARD metering
tools an audio engineer in CD/DVD mastering or broadcasting needs.
Especially the surround version has a bunch of new loudness methods which are
under consideration for coming standards or recommendations (Germanies IRT, ITU
et.al.) For Details see also the loudness tutorial saturday afternoon.
